A new study finds fluctuating levels of fog on the California coast which could have an adverse affect on coast redwoods. The study, conducted by biologist James Johnstone from U.C. Berkley, suggests that there has been a 30% decline in fog frequency along the coast in the past over the last century. Redwoods rely…

Redwoods as Carbon Banks
A pioneering group of Californians is trying to turn forests that include redwoods into “Carbon Banks” according to NPR’s Morning Edition in a report filed this past November. The Conservation Fund‘s goal is to manage their forests in such a way that they increase the amount of carbon the forests absorb and retain. According to the…
